Your Clinical Skills Have a Different Impact at Home
When you evaluate a patient in their home, you don't have to recreate the challenges they're facing.
They're right in front of you.
The stairs they need to climb.
The hallway they're struggling to navigate.
The front steps preventing them from leaving the house.
The chair they can no longer stand from independently.
You'll develop treatment plans around the patient's actual environment, actual goals, and actual barriers to independence.
That's where Physical Therapy can have an immediate impact.
What You'll Do
- Provide in-home Physical Therapy evaluations and treatment visits.
- Complete admissions and start-of-care assessments.
- Develop individualized treatment plans based on patient needs and goals.
- Address strength, balance, gait, mobility, transfers, and functional independence.
- Identify fall risks and barriers to safely remaining at home.
- Educate patients, families, and caregivers.
- Supervise and collaborate with Physical Therapist Assistants.
- Coordinate care with nurses, OTs, SLPs, physicians, and other interdisciplinary team members.
- Monitor progress and modify plans of care as appropriate.
- Complete timely clinical documentation, including OASIS when applicable.
